Talking of activities, there is so much to do in the area it’s difficult to know where to begin. Take the beautiful Highland pass at Bealach na Gaoithe which has stunning views of Ben Alligin, Liathach and Upper Loch Torridon or try some hill walking on the Torridon Mountains. Enjoy some fantastic food within walking distance at Gillie Brighde on the shores of the picturesque Diabaig Bay. Torridon is a short drive away and has the quaint deer museum where you can see tame deer in their natural environment. Or if you want to venture a bit further afield then outside Torridon is the Beinn Eighe Nature Reserve or why not explore the beautiful undiscovered delights of the Isle of Skye?
